The Plot: A High-Stakes Love Story
The Bodyguard's plot centers around Frank Farmer, played by Kevin Costner, a former Secret Service agent turned professional bodyguard. He's hired to protect Rachel Marron, portrayed by Whitney Houston, a music superstar who's receiving death threats. Frank is the best in the business, known for his meticulous planning and unwavering dedication to his clients' safety. Rachel, on the other hand, is a diva living in the spotlight, used to having her way and initially resistant to Frank's strict security measures. As Frank integrates himself into Rachel's life, tensions rise. Rachel finds Frank's protective style suffocating, while Frank struggles with Rachel's nonchalant attitude towards her own safety. However, amidst the clashes, an undeniable attraction sparks between them. Their relationship deepens as they navigate the dangers surrounding Rachel, blurring the lines between professional duty and personal desire. The stakes get higher as the stalker's threats escalate, forcing Frank and Rachel to confront their feelings and make difficult choices. The Soundtrack: An Everlasting Legacy
The soundtrack of The Bodyguard is more than just a collection of songs; it's a cultural phenomenon that continues to resonate with audiences worldwide. Led by Whitney Houston's powerhouse vocals, the soundtrack became one of the best-selling of all time, cementing its place in music history. The centerpiece of the soundtrack is, of course, "I Will Always Love You," Houston's unforgettable rendition of Dolly Parton's classic. Her version is a tour de force, showcasing her incredible vocal range and emotional depth. The song became a global sensation, topping charts around the world and winning numerous awards. But the soundtrack is more than just one song; it's a collection of pop, R&B, and soul tracks that perfectly complement the film's themes of love, danger, and sacrifice. Songs like "I Have Nothing," "Run to You," and "Queen of the Night" are all standouts, showcasing Houston's versatility and artistry. The soundtrack also features contributions from other artists, including Kenny G, Lisa Stansfield, and Aaron Neville, adding to its overall appeal.
